Strengthening Memon Unity in the Middle East: Key Discussions Between WMO and MASA Leaders
In a significant step toward fostering greater collaboration within the Memon community, Mr. Kamran Ghani, Regional President of the World Memon Organisation (WMO) Middle East Chapter, and Mr. Waseem Tai, President of the Memon Association of Saudi Arabia (MASA), convened in Dubai for their second round of high-level discussions. Mr. Ahmed Shaikhani former Regional President WMO ME was part of the meeting as well. The meeting aimed to explore actionable strategies for building a more cohesive, empowered, and interconnected Memon community across the Middle East, with a particular focus on Saudi Arabia.
The dialogue yielded several forward-thinking ideas, with Mr. Waseem Tai taking the lead in proposing concrete steps to strengthen engagement. Among the key suggestions was the convening of an Annual General Meeting (AGM) in Jeddah, Saudi Arabia, which would serve as a pivotal gathering for Memon leaders, business figures, and community members.
The meeting concluded with a mutual agreement to accelerate planning for the proposed AGM while working on a long-term roadmap for community development, education, and entrepreneurship support.
